Frequently asked questions
Where is Retro Restaurant Lounge?+
Retro Restaurant Lounge is located at 216 Stewart Street, Seattle, Seattle.
What kind of place is Retro Restaurant Lounge?+
Retro Restaurant Lounge is a Bar in Seattle serving Burgers, American.
What are Retro Restaurant Lounge's opening hours?+
Retro Restaurant Lounge is open seven days a week. Retro Restaurant Lounge stays open late, until 02:00.
Is Retro Restaurant Lounge open on Sundays?+
Yes, Retro Restaurant Lounge is open on Sundays.
When is the best time to visit Retro Restaurant Lounge?+
It is busiest on Saturday and usually quietest on Wednesday.
How expensive is Retro Restaurant Lounge?+
Retro Restaurant Lounge is generally budget-friendly.
What does Retro Restaurant Lounge offer?+
Retro Restaurant Lounge offers Bar, Live music, Takeaway, Wheelchair access, Free Wi-Fi.
